Comfort: Providing a cozy and restful space for cats to relax and recharge.

In the realm of cat home decor, comfort takes center stage. A cozy and restful space is a sanctuary where cats can unwind, recharge, and feel safe. Providing such a space is not only an act of love but also contributes to a cat’s overall well-being and happiness.

  • Plush Bedding: Cats are known for their love of soft and cozy surfaces. Plush beds with ample cushioning provide a comfortable resting spot, promoting deep sleep and relaxation.
  • Elevated Perches: Many cats enjoy being up high, where they can survey their surroundings and feel secure. Elevated perches, such as cat trees or wall-mounted shelves, offer a cozy retreat and a vantage point for observation.
  • Warm Retreats: Cats often seek warm places to rest and conserve energy. Providing heated cat beds or placing soft blankets near heat sources creates inviting spots for cats to curl up and relax.
  • Hiding Spaces: Cats instinctively seek out enclosed spaces to feel safe and secure. Incorporating hiding spaces, such as cat caves or cardboard boxes, into their environment provides a sense of privacy and comfort.

Safety: Ensuring a secure environment free from hazards and potential dangers.

In the realm of cat home decor, safety takes precedence. Creating a secure environment for felines involves identifying and eliminating potential hazards and implementing measures to safeguard their well-being.

  • Secure Windows and Balconies: Cats are curious and agile creatures, and unsecured windows and balconies pose a significant risk of falls and injuries. Installing cat-proof screens or window guards ensures cats can enjoy the outdoors safely.
  • Conceal Electrical Wires: Chewing on electrical wires can lead to serious injuries or electrocution. Keep wires out of reach by using cord covers or bundling them together and securing them to walls.
  • Keep Toxic Plants Away: Certain plants, such as lilies and daffodils, are toxic to cats and can cause severe health problems if ingested. Research and remove toxic plants from the home environment.
  • Avoid Small Objects and Choking Hazards: Cats can choke on small objects such as toys, rubber bands, or hair ties. Keep these items out of reach and regularly inspect the home for potential choking hazards.

Understanding the importance of personalization in cat home decor is crucial for practical applications. When designing a cat-friendly living space, owners should consider the following:

  • The cat’s age and health: Older cats may need ramps or stairs to access higher levels, while cats with joint problems may benefit from orthopedic cat beds.
  • The cat’s activity level: Energetic cats need plenty of opportunities for physical activity, such as cat trees, scratching posts, and interactive toys.
  • The cat’s personality: Some cats are shy and prefer hiding spots, while others are outgoing and enjoy perching on high vantage points.

Hygiene: Maintaining a clean and hygienic environment to promote good health.

In the realm of cat home decor, hygiene takes center stage as a crucial aspect of promoting the overall well-being of feline companions. Maintaining a clean and hygienic environment not only ensures a healthy living space but also contributes to the cat’s physical and mental health.

  • Cleaning Litter Boxes Regularly: Litter box hygiene is paramount for cats. Regular scooping and thorough cleaning prevent unpleasant odors, reduce the risk of infections, and encourage proper litter box usage.
  • Washing Food and Water Bowls: Food and water bowls should be washed daily with hot soapy water to remove bacteria and food residue. This prevents the growth of harmful microorganisms that can cause digestive problems in cats.
  • Grooming and Bathing: Regular grooming helps remove loose fur, prevent matting, and promotes healthy skin and coat. Bathing cats occasionally with specially formulated cat shampoo helps maintain skin health and hygiene.
  • Vacuuming and Dusting: Vacuuming floors and dusting furniture helps remove allergens, dust, and dirt that can irritate cats’ respiratory systems. This is particularly important for cats with allergies or asthma.

Durability: Choosing materials and products that can withstand scratching, chewing, and other feline behaviors.

In the realm of cat home decor, durability plays a crucial role in ensuring the longevity and functionality of furnishings and accessories. Cats are known for their scratching, chewing, and climbing behaviors, which can quickly damage furniture and other items in the home. Choosing durable materials and products specifically designed to withstand these feline behaviors is essential for maintaining a harmonious and safe living environment.

  • Scratch-Resistant Fabrics: Opt for furniture upholstered in durable fabrics like microfiber, canvas, or leather that can withstand scratching and prevent snagging.
  • Sturdy Cat Trees and Scratching Posts: Select cat trees and scratching posts made from solid wood or sturdy cardboard that can withstand vigorous scratching and climbing.
  • Durable Toys: Choose cat toys made from durable materials like rubber, sisal, or hard plastic that can withstand chewing and prevent choking hazards.
  • Ceramic or Stainless Steel Food and Water Bowls: These materials are easy to clean, hygienic, and resistant to scratching and chewing.
